Le Sserafim makes career debut on Billboard’s Hot 100
K-pop girl group Le Sserafim made its career debut on Billboard’s Hot 100 with the title track of their new EP “Easy” landing at No. 99. The song, released on Feb. 19, debuted at No. 99 with 5.2 million official streams and 1,000 downloads sold in the US in its first full tracking week (Feb. 23-29), according to Luminate. Twice tops Billboard 200 with 13th EP ‘With YOU-th’
K-pop girl group Twice topped Billboard’s main album chart, the Billboard 200, with its 13th EP, “With YOU-th,” released Feb. 23. This is the group’s first time landing at No.1 on the Billboard 200 chart. The Billboard 200 chart ranks the best-performing albums in the US based on multi-metric consumption as measured in equivalent album units, compiled by Luminate.
